  • Patent number: 6547710
    Abstract: A sulfonated, oxidized rubber composition and a neutralized, sulfonated, oxidized rubber composition are provided. The sulfonated, oxidized rubber composition, preferably a composition containing such sulfonated, oxidized rubber composition, can be used as an additive in or for asphalt. The neutralized, sulfonated, oxidized rubber composition, preferably a composition comprising such neutralized, sulfonated, oxidized rubber composition, can be used for oil field applications such as preventing the loss of fluids used during such oil field applications. A process of preparing such compositions includes contacting a rubber composition, such as butyl rubber in the form of waste tire particles, with an oxidizing agent to provide an oxidized rubber composition. The oxidized rubber composition is then contacted with a sulfur-containing acid to provide a sulfonated, oxidized rubber composition.

  • Patent number: 5073253
    Abstract: A wire guided float level measurement system includes a float, a nozzle and an ultrasonic level detector which are attachable to an open frame. The float, which is supportable on a froth, is slideably attached to te frame via one or more guide wires, and the nozzle and ultrasonic level detector are fixed near the top of the frame. In operation the frame, with attachments, is disposed in a flotation cell in an upright position so as to traverse a froth layer which is formed in the cell. The float, while supported by the froth so as to follow the froth level, serves as a target for pulses transmitted from the ultrasonic level detector, and the detector continually measures the distance to the float which is an indirect indication of froth level. Any mineral accumulation on the float, which would interfere with its buoyancy, is washed off the top of the float by spraying wash water through one or more nozzles.

  • Patent number: 5041599
    Abstract: Catalytic processes for the synthesis of thionocarbamates by contacting xanthates, and amines, especially primary amines in the presence of at least one suitable catalyst. Suitable catalysts for these processes include finely divided metallic catalysts such as suspended nickel and precious metal(s); for example, Raney Nickel or platinum/palladium on carbon support. Reaction is carried out at a most preferred temperature of from about 70.degree. C. to about 80.degree. C. and for about 8 hours to about 12 hours for example.
